2015-11-13 102 views
0

我目前使用的Xcode 7.1和我的xcodeproj当碰到这样的:Xcode中错误显示

xcode screen capture

我在任何情况下,一个经验丰富的Mac用户,我不能恢复到完整显示我在屏幕中心的项目信息。

是否有人比我更有经验或更少愚蠢知道我该如何解决这个问题?

+0

你使用的是git吗?我可以想象.xproj文件可能处于脏合并状态,并会阻止xml膨胀...... ?? –

+0

是的,我使用的是git。 这可能是错误的原因,但自从我合并存储库以来已经很长时间了。 – Neh3maH

+0

好的,nvm。只是一个想法。 –

回答

0

当我看到这个之前,很大程度上是因为.pbxproj文件被破坏 - 而且这只有真正发生(??),如果有东西是外部修改它,就像一个混帐合并。

为了验证 - 解决它 - 你需要:

a)进入该项目在Finder中(然后在Xcode关闭)

enter image description here

B)按Ctrl - 单击它并选择 '显示包内容'

enter image description here

C)在TEX打开project.pbxproj文件吨编辑并最终

enter image description here

d)固定被从读取的XML结构和在IDE正确显示它停止的Xcode的任何信息。

enter image description here

使用Git,误差一般在生成设置不可合并的差异 - 团队,档案,身份证的,等于是你可以通过所有500+线标记的滚动非常慎重,或者干脆寻找看起来像链条<或>行的git HEAD标记 - 例如。 '< < < < < < < < < < < HEAD'

移除这些解决冲突,保存文件,并重新打开项目。 应该一切都好!